JFK wrote:Can sombody send the co-ords for the coffy shop
Looks cool would like to visit it sometime (^^)
It's a very tight graded tract at the Engen Blockhouse - Northbound side on the R59 (towards the Vaal - +/- 10km North of Meyerton) and 1.5 km north of The Circus Airfield.

Caution of the powerlines on approach from North (THERE ARE 2 SETS :shock: :shock: - AND YOU ONLY SEE ONE).
Approx 300m long and slightly downhill.

Approaching form the South, you only have one chance and must land short as the power lines come into play if you get it wrong... :shock: :shock:

You should always take off North to South.
